How to Store Rice

Rice is an incredible food--rich in B vitamins, it is eaten throughout the developed and developing world alike. In order to enjoy both its full health benefits and its delicious flavor, though, proper storage is essential.

Instructions

    • 1

      Store unopened rice in its original package in a freezer for 3 to 7 days if you plan on storing it for an extended period. This will kill any bug infestation, and afterwards you can store in a cool, clean space. Also do this if you buy rice in bulk.

    • 2

      Use airtight containers to store rice in a cool place once you've opened it. For short periods, however, keep the rice in a non-airtight container that allows it to breathe.

    • 3

      Store the rice in a shallow, airtight or covered container after it has been cooked.

    • 4

      Refrigerate or freeze the cooked rice. Refrigerated rice keeps for a week, and frozen rice for approximately 6 months.

Tips & Warnings

  • Brown rice contains more oils than milled white rice, which makes it spoil more quickly. For extended periods of storage, it should be stored in a refrigerator or freezer.
